betaSt Patrick Catholic Primary School is a lively and supportive institution situated in LS9 7QL, Leeds. The school pursues excellence, instilling gospel values and nurturing individual talents, ensuring holistic growth for every student. With a mission statement of "Christ be within me," the curriculum emphasizes fostering potential within a culturally diverse community, encompassing acceptance and respect for all, while fostering purposeful partnerships with parents. St Patrick's aims to make every primary school experience memorable, equipping students with the knowledge, skills, and ambition to thrive in the next stage of their learning, embracing them as lifelong learners. The school's website welcomes visitors and showcases its commitment to high achievement and warm, inclusive community values. Headteacher Mrs Claire Grady leads this dedicated educational institution.

A progress score is a way to measure how well a student progressed in comparison to other students of a similar starting ability. A score of zero means would mean that a student made the same progress as others that had a similar starting a ability. A positive score would mean that the student made more progress than other students of similar starting ability. The scores below are for the whole school so is the average progress score across all students.
